lyrics

This little nook, just kissed on the head by the afternoon sun
Ripples of velvet like caramel snow
A muted sturdy blanket, a faint summer glow
This is my cup of tea, where I will be if I
Have a few minutes to sit and be me

I stretch my legs long, exhausted from running from searching from fun
From learning from lifting, I feel a bit slow
My shell is lacklustre from too many shadows
This is my cup of tea, where I will be if I have a few minutes to sit and be me

I hear people working, their sounds split the air
But underneath I hear singing, I hear playing and prayer
How could I leave this great mix of sounds that
Perfectly captures the losts and the founds of a
Well-worn life with its ups and downs

If I stay here, just long enough tucked away in my nook
Will I write enough songs to fill up a book
I could lend it to the player that sits just outside
Place it on his stand and without asking why
He’ll just play all the notes and I’ll sing all the words that
Without my nook no one would have ever heard.

Doll Normal is a multidisciplinary artist from Montreal, who has been classically trained in singing and acting. Currently living in London, UK, Doll is writing and producing music, videos, plays and online content. They are also the co-founder of Esmond Road Productions. ... more
